Conard sophomore Gavin Sherry talks about winning the boys CT State Open 3,200-meter title in a state-record time of 8:54.47. Sherry also contributed to a sixth-place finish in the 4x800-meter relay in 8:11.46.
Chelsea Mitchell of Canton talks about winning the girls 55-meter dash in 7.15 seconds Saturday at the CT State Open Track and Field Championships. Mitchell also took second in the long jump with a leap of 19-0.75 and finished fourth in the 300 meters ...
Terry Miller of Bloomfield talks about finishing in third place in the girls 55-meter dash Saturday at the CT State Open. Miller's time was 7.37. She also helped Bloomfield place fourth in the 4x200-meter relay in 1:47.14.
Bloomfield senior Sean Dixon-Bodie talks about finishing second in the long jump with a leap of 22-1.50, running on the runner-up 4x200 that clocked 1:32.52 and winning the high jump with a 6-4 clearance Saturday at the CT State Open.
Tess Stapleton of Fairfield Ludlowe won the girls CT State Open 55-meter hurdles in 8.04 seconds, a state record and claimed the long jump title with a leap of 19-6 in the third round.
